7 Segment Anzeige

ouzo

Level-1
Beiträge
11
Reaktionspunkte
0
Zuviel Werbung?
-> Hier kostenlos registrieren
Guten Tag,

ich habe ein kleines Problem mit einer Aufgabenstellung meines Betriebes. Ich bin Auszubildender im 2. Lehrjahr, also wenn Antworten, dann nicht so kompliziert.

Danke im voraus

Ich soll eine 7 Segment Anzeige über die SPS anzeigen lassen. Ich habe jetzt einen Zähler, der auf Knopfdruck immer um eines erhöht.

Den Zählwert gebe ich auf ein Datenwort.

Ich schiebe nun das Merkerbyte des Datenwortes auf das Ausgangsbyte meiner SPS und bekomme sogar etwas angezeigt.

Jedoch schaltet die SPS online zwar die einzelnen Bits, jedoch werden an der Ausgangsbaugruppe nur die geraden zahlen geschalten. (0..2..4..6..8)

Vielleicht hat jemand eine Idee, oder sogar eine bessere Variante zur Anzeige der Zahlen.

Vielen Dank
Ouzo

P.S. S7 CPU 313c
 
Digitalanzeige

Hi,
7 Segment Anzeige braucht normalerweise 4 Bits(0..9). Beachte die
Formatierung für deine Ausgabe an den Outputs. So ein Zähler direkt
ausgeben führt nicht zum Ziel.

Gruss: Vladi
 
Vielen dank, habe das mit den Treiberbaustein probiert, klappt wunderbar...

P.S. habe mal noch eine andere Frage. Kann man den Ausgabewert des Zählers auch auf ein byte beschränken...z.Z. ist er bei mir auf word eingestellt.

Wenn ja, wo und wie kann ich das ändern...

Danke

MFG Ouzo
 
Wort zu Byte

@ouzo,
der Baustein ist fest auf Wortausgang eingestellt. Natürlich kann man einzelne Bits aus verschiedenen Wörtern auf andere Bits rangieren.

U M101.0
= A 32.0
U M101.1
= A 32.1
U M101.2
= A 32.2
U M101.3
= A 32.3
U M103.0
= A 32.4
U M103.1
= A 32.5
U M103.2
= A 32.6
U M103.3
= A 32.7
.. oder andere Bits je nach eigener Symbolliste
 
Zurück
Oben